$25 Signup Bonus on Costco True Earnings from American Express

Written by admin - One Comment

The AmEx Costco True Earnings reward credit card is currently offering a $25 signup bonus after your first purchase. Once you receive your card, simply make a purchase (any amount) and they’ll apply a $25 statement credit. Very easy.

Here are some other attractive features of the card:

  • 3% cash back for gasoline and restaurants
  • 2% cash back for travel
  • 1% cash back everywhere else, including Costco
  • No limit on cashback

The 2% cash back on travel expenses and 3% cash back at restaurants are particularly attractive. The 3% gas discount isn’t as generous as the 5% cash back offered by Blue Cash from AmEx, but there are also no tiers. You get the full rewards from the get go with this card instead of having to first spend $6500 to reach the full rewards level.
